Upcoming Web conferences:

Understanding Payment Options - Thursday, May 24 (Two Sessions)

Includes an overview of:

  • Direct Pay

  • Online Payment Agreements

  • Cash Payments/IRS-Pay Near Me

  • Other Payment Options

  • Plus a live Q & A

The Office of Professional Responsibility: What You Need to Know about Practicing before the IRS (rebroadcast) – Wednesday, June 13

This free two-hour broadcast is for tax professionals and covers:

  • Changes to the regulations governing tax practice before the IRS (Circular 230 Rev. 6/2014)
  • Due Diligence obligations of tax professionals
  • Overview of other key Circular 230 provisions
  • Practitioner responsibilities to their clients and the Tax Administration System
  • Best practices for tax professionals
  • Office of Professional Responsibility Policies and Procedures
